The deportation of Godfrey Wade, a U.S. Army veteran and longtime Georgia resident sent to Jamaica after missing a court date he says he was never notified about, was the focus of much of today’s show, with his attorney Tony Kozycki at Kozycki Law joining Ron. Hear why Wade missed his court date (not his fault) but also hear how this military veteran / permanent resident was blithely vilified by one DHS official – Tricia McLaughlin – who’s now resigning. Oh, and it’s curious – is it not – in this “DOGE-y” era, that DHS spent $128.5 million on a warehouse previously purchased for $29 million just two-ish years ago. Hard to imagine there were upgrades and/or increases in value that come to a tidy $100 million profit for the LLC that snapped it up back in December of 2021.

Jody Hamilton and Shawn "Smith" Peirce are the proprietors of The Politics Bar, a progressive audio show that recreates the spirit of the old neighborhood bar where friends could discuss the news of the day without starting a brawl. Jody is an Emmy-nominated, award-winning media producer, actress, and radio host—daughter of TV producer Joe Hamilton and comedy legend Carol Burnett—who's made her own mark in media through "The Carol Burnett: Show Stoppers," "The Porkchop Playhouse," "From The Bunker" podcast, and her work as executive producer and fill-in host of "The Stephanie Miller Show". Shawn is a long-time national media producer and radio talent who's one of the few producers in U.S. political media to have worked on the left, right, and center, including more than a decade with "The Randi Rhodes Show" and stints producing "The Stephanie Miller Show," "The Bill Press Show," "The Laura Ingraham Radio Show," and "The Steele & Ungar Show" for SiriusXM. The show airs weeknights on progressive radio affiliates nationwide and is available on-demand through podcast platforms and Substack subscription.
